Smoke remediation services involve the removal of smoke residues, odors, and pollutants from indoor environments following fire incidents or smoke-related damage. These services typically include thorough cleaning of affected surfaces, such as walls, ceilings, furniture, and ventilation systems, to eliminate lingering smoke particles. Advanced techniques and specialized equipment are often used to ensure that the property is restored to a cleaner state, reducing the presence of harmful residues and unpleasant odors that can persist long after a fire has been extinguished.
The primary problems addressed by smoke remediation include persistent smoke odors, soot deposits, and airborne contaminants that can pose health risks and cause property damage. Smoke particles can penetrate porous materials, making them difficult to remove through standard cleaning methods. Without proper remediation, these residues can lead to ongoing odors, discoloration, and deterioration of surfaces. Smoke remediation services help mitigate these issues by thoroughly cleaning affected areas, neutralizing odors, and improving indoor air quality, which is especially important for maintaining a healthy living or working environment.

The overview below groups typical Smoke Remediation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Peoria,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ment - The cost for a smoke remediation assessment typically ranges from $200 to $500. This includes evaluating the extent of smoke damage and identifying affected areas. Prices may vary based on property size and complexity.
Surface Cleaning - Surface cleaning services generally cost between $300 and $1,000 for typical residential properties. This covers cleaning walls, ceilings, and other affected surfaces to reduce smoke residue.
Odor Removal - Odor removal treatments often range from $400 to $1,200 depending on the severity of smoke odor and the size of the space. Techniques may include ozone treatments or thermal fogging.
Complete Remediation - Full smoke remediation services can cost from $1,000 to $3,500 or more. This comprehensive approach involves cleaning, odor removal, and sometimes structural repairs to restore the property.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
